This is a project I've been working on sporadically since about 2018 - Nukage is intended to be a TC, with unique weapons, enemies, levels, textures, and gameplay mechanics. The general premise is that the seemingly-textbook morally ambiguous megacorp Summerfield Development's research space station, the ORS-1, is being overrun with alien soldiers hellbent on finding a mysterious machine that the company has been conducting clandestine experiments with; your employer considers maintaining possession of the device a priority of paramount importance, and has dispatched you to the station to drive the alien menace off by any means necessary. In your mission to re-establish control of the station, however, you may find out there's more to this machine - and the aliens' connection to it - then even Summerfield is willing to admit. Of course, uncovering inter-department conspiracies, sorting out company politics, and turning humanity's understanding of the nature of reality upside down isn't what you're here; you're just here to clean up Summerfield's mess - it is, after all, why they call you...the Problem Solver.
